Whole Tomato Software Forums
Whole Tomato Software Forums
Main Site | Profile | Register | Active Topics | Members | Search | FAQ
User name:
Password:
Save Password
Forgot your password?

 All Forums
 Visual Assist
 Technical Support
 Font baseline with italic characters
 New Topic  Topic Locked
 Printer Friendly
Author Previous Topic Topic Next Topic  

PatLuja
Tomato Guru

Belgium
416 Posts

Posted - Feb 10 2004 :  03:24:48 AM  Show Profile
Hello all,

I'm using font Courier New (13 pixels according to the VA X about-box). When I see italic characters, their baseline is one pixel lower than the baseline of the other characters.

Does someone else see this with Courier New?
Does someone else notice this with another font?

I read the story of the rescaling of italic fonts. But are the fonts also rescaled in height? Or is a just sort of a rounding error?

I hope you can take a look at is sometime... Thank you in advance.

With kind regards,
Patrick Luja

Edited by - PatLuja on Feb 10 2004 03:41:02 AM

support
Whole Tomato Software

5566 Posts

Posted - Feb 10 2004 :  11:12:47 AM  Show Profile
VA X does not reshape fonts. VA X swaps regular characters with italic versions stored in the font, shifting characters if necessary to make them fit inside the space allotted on the display. In Courier New, the italicized characters are larger and hence, VA X does shift them down one pixel.

Create a line in Wordpad using Courier New 10. Select one of the words and italicize it. Notice Wordpad shifts the line down one pixel. VA X does not have the same luxury since it does not control the entire edit window. VA X does only the best it can.

FYI. While the IDE options dialog lets you select a font in point size, the internals of the IDE operate in pixels. Hence, when VA X looks for the current font, it finds a size in pixels. This is why "pixels" appears in our About node. Courier New 13 pixel happens to be the equivalent of Courier New 10 point.

Whole Tomato Software, Inc.
Go to Top of Page

PatLuja
Tomato Guru

Belgium
416 Posts

Posted - Feb 16 2004 :  03:52:15 AM  Show Profile
Hello support,

I've checked your suggestion in Wordpad. It's something I didn't bother about before, obviously.

But since VA X knows that italics shift one pixel down (for what external reason whatsoever), couldn't VA X shift the italic characters one pixel up? (Or does this affect characters like question-marks and so?)

Thank you for taking your time to explain this.

With kind regards,
Patrick Luja
Go to Top of Page

support
Whole Tomato Software

5566 Posts

Posted - Feb 28 2004 :  4:59:25 PM  Show Profile
Wordpad shifts lines when you add italics, not just the characters within the lines. Effectively, Wordpad reserves more space when italics are present. Lines are bigger, at least on the screen.

VA X cannot tell the IDE to shift lines to accommodate italics. The IDE reserves space only for plain text. VA X does its best to fit italics into the space.

Whole Tomato Software, Inc.
Go to Top of Page
  Previous Topic Topic Next Topic  
 New Topic  Topic Locked
 Printer Friendly
Jump To:
© 2023 Whole Tomato Software, LLC Go To Top Of Page
Snitz Forums 2000